Reaching Siwa Oasis involves a bit of travel, but the journey is worth every moment. The nearest major city is Alexandria, located around 600 kilometers away. From Alexandria, you can take a bus or rent a car to Al Alamein and then continue towards Siwa. Alternatively, you can fly into Cairo and take a long-distance bus directly to Siwa. The ride from Cairo takes approximately 10 hours, so it's advisable to prepare yourself with snacks and entertainment.
The ideal time to visit Siwa Oasis is during the cooler months, from October to April. During this period, daytime temperatures are pleasant, making it perfect for outdoor activities such as hiking and exploring historical sights. Summer months can be extremely hot, exceeding 40°C (104°F), so it's best to avoid visiting during this time.
